Output 2595790de61f4a5d68afdc7d36ebbdcd76a5a8ec53e8c7e70a3ea1334e8f84ff:1

value
4634818
script pubkey
OP_0 OP_PUSHBYTES_20 73d6ed2f19c6328ef3c99a62a3d48705ea50e7b4
address
bc1qw0tw6tceccegau7fnf3284y8qh49pea54f4vze
transaction
2595790de61f4a5d68afdc7d36ebbdcd76a5a8ec53e8c7e70a3ea1334e8f84ff